For the past three years, Jerry and I have served as proud members of the Executive Board of Directors for Concern Foundation for Cancer Research which brings this all closer to home for me. Every year Concern Foundation hosts a very large Block Party fundraiser. It is held on the backlot at Paramount Studios. This year it falls on Saturday July 11th. Last year we raised 2.5 million dollars for cancer research and this year we expect to exceed that with your help. Concern Foundation funds support research for all forms of cancer including some innovative Pancreatic Cancer research projects. I am proud to say that Concern Foundation has raised over $80 Million Dollars since inception and supports over 1,200 research scientists that are making a difference in understanding, treating and conquering this insidious disease.
